The Den is a prominent football stadium located in South East London and serves as the home ground of Millwall Football Club, one of England’s longest-standing professional football institutions, founded in 1885. The stadium opened in 1993 as one of the city’s most modern and high-capacity sports venues at the time, replacing the club’s historic previous ground, The Old Den.
Construction began in 1992, driven by the need for a modern, all-seater stadium following the UK’s post-Taylor Report requirements for improved spectator safety.
The project required an investment of £16 million, a significant figure for the early 1990s.
The new stadium was completed in just over a year, officially opening on 4 August 1993.
Its architectural design prioritized visibility, safety, and efficient crowd movement, setting a new benchmark in London stadium design at the time.
The first match at The Den took place on 4 August 1993, when Millwall faced Sporting Clube de Portugal, losing the inaugural fixture.
During Millwall’s first league season at the new ground, the club recorded an average home attendance of 10,000.
Millwall reached a major milestone in 2004, appearing in their first-ever FA Cup final, held in Cardiff. Although they were defeated by Manchester United, it marked one of the most significant achievements in the club’s history.
Over the years, the stadium has hosted numerous high-profile league fixtures, cup matches, and memorable moments tied closely to Millwall’s intense and passionate fan base.

Since opening, The Den has undergone several incremental improvements to maintain competitive standards:
Seating refurbishments and improved spectator amenities.
Upgraded turnstiles and entry management systems.
Enhanced lighting and electrical systems for broadcast compatibility.
General maintenance to stands, concourses, and safety infrastructure.
Ongoing discussions regarding long-term redevelopment plans around the stadium area as part of broader urban regeneration initiatives in the borough of Lewisham.
